Edge and corner preserving smoothing for artistic imaging

SPIE Proceedings, 2007
What visually distinguishes a painting from a photograph is often the absence of texture and the sharp edges: in many paintings, edges are sharper than in photographic images while textured areas contain less detail. Such artistic effects can be achieved by filters that smooth textured areas while preserving, or enhancing, edges and corners.

Detection of corners and smooth joins using wavelet transform

ISCAS'99. Proceedings of the 1999 IEEE International Symposium on Circuits and Systems VLSI (Cat. No.99CH36349), 2003
In this work a new computationally efficient algorithm is presented to detect both corners and smooth joins which is robust and simple. It consists of two stages: the first stage detects corners or dominant points, and the second stage detects point of inflection and smooth joins. Here a wavelet based technique is presented to detect all these features

Local corner cutting and the smoothness of the limiting curve

Computer Aided Geometric Design, 1990
Abstract Stimulated by recent work by Gregory and Qu, it is shown that the limit of local corner cutting is a continously differentiable curve in case the corners of the iterates becomeincreasingly flat.
